Noun: nescience  ne-sh(ee-)un(t)s or ne-see-un(t)s
  1. Ignorance (especially of orthodox beliefs)
    "His nescience of basic religious tenets surprised the congregation";
    - ignorantness [rare], unknowing, unknowingness

Derived forms: nesciences

Type of: ignorance
